perf/x86: Mark Intel PT and LBR/BTS as mutually exclusive
Intel PT cannot be used at the same time as LBR or BTS and will cause a general protection fault if they are used together. In order to avoid fixing up GPs in the fast path, instead we disallow creating LBR/BTS events when PT events are present and vice versa.
